General info

Buffalo Creek is a stream located in Lake County, Illinois, United States. It is also intersecting with Cook County, Illinois. It is most popular for fishing Largemouth bass, Northern pike, and Black crappie.

Location

42°09′58.4″N 87°59′33.4″W
